The tejocote root is obtained from the seed of the tejocote fruit, these seeds are found in the stone that is in the center of the fruit, and is cream colored. The fruit that is produced from the Tejocote tree looks like a small apple. You can purchase tea packets from Herbal Solutions. It is native to the mountains of Mexico and parts of Guatemala, and has been introduced in the Andes. Other uses include food for livestock (for which the leaves and fruits are used) and traditional medicinal uses; a Mexican hawthorn root infusion is used as a diuretic and as a remedy for diarrhea, and fruit-based preparations are a remedy for coughing and several heart conditions.
